| typedef enum { |
| MATCH_EQUAL, /* Match with the exact timestamp. */ |
| MATCH_AFTER, /* Match the value with the timestamp in the |
| database that is the first later in time from the provided timestamp. */ |
| MATCH_EQUAL_OR_AFTER, /* Match exactly if possible, or the first timestamp |
| later in time from the provided timestamp. */ |
| MATCH_BEFORE, /* Match the first timestamp in the database that is earlier |
| in time from the provided timestamp. */ |
| MATCH_EQUAL_OR_BEFORE /* Match exactly if possible, or the first timestamp |
| that is earlier in time from the provided timestamp. */ |
| } MatchStrategy; |

| /* This function is the high level interface for the ReadRaw operation. Set |
| * it to NULL if you use the low level API for your plugin. It should be |
| * used if the low level interface does not suite your database. It is more |
| * complex to implement the high level interface but it also provide more |
| * freedom. If you implement this, then set all low level api function |
| * pointer to NULL. |
| * |
| * server is the server the node lives in. |
| * hdbContext is the context of the UA_HistoryDataBackend. |
| * sessionId and sessionContext identify the session that wants to read historical data. |
| * backend is the HistoryDataBackend whose storage is to be queried. |
| * start is the start time of the HistoryRead request. |
| * end is the end time of the HistoryRead request. |
| * nodeId is the node id of the node for which historical data is requested. |
| * maxSizePerResponse is the maximum number of items per response the server can provide. |
| * numValuesPerNode is the maximum number of items per response the client wants to receive. |
| * returnBounds determines if the client wants to receive bounding values. |
| * timestampsToReturn contains the time stamps the client is interested in. |
| * range is the numeric range the client wants to read. |
| * releaseContinuationPoints determines if the continuation points shall be released. |
| * continuationPoint is the continuation point the client wants to release or start from. |
| * outContinuationPoint is the continuation point that gets passed to the |
| * client by the HistoryRead service. |
| * result contains the result histoy data that gets passed to the client. */ |
| UA_StatusCode |
| (*getHistoryData)(UA_Server *server, |
| const UA_NodeId *sessionId, |
| void *sessionContext, |
| const UA_HistoryDataBackend *backend, |
| const UA_DateTime start, |
| const UA_DateTime end, |
| const UA_NodeId *nodeId, |
| size_t maxSizePerResponse, |
| UA_UInt32 numValuesPerNode, |
| UA_Boolean returnBounds, |
| UA_TimestampsToReturn timestampsToReturn, |
| UA_NumericRange range, |
| UA_Boolean releaseContinuationPoints, |
| const UA_ByteString *continuationPoint, |
| UA_ByteString *outContinuationPoint, |
| UA_HistoryData *result); |
